POSITIVES: "Opportunistic defensive back who plays an aggressive style of football. Shows a good head for the ball in run defense, has
a burst of speed, and is a solid open field tackler. Squares into ball carriers and wraps up. Works well with cornerbacks,
and does a nice job reading the action when he can see the ball."
NEGATIVES: Lacks top sideline-to-sideline range and does not show great quickness or suddenness to his game. Does not possess the classic
size for a center fielder.
ANALYSIS: "McBath has been very productive in college, and he would do well in a zone system at the next level that reduces his area
responsibilities and puts him in a position where he can consistently face the action."
